Output f5a43f52cd147bfebb38e9f4d107a8416f1b91c4f28c232f33e9f1a942d0bc7a:1

value
20488182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ac46297b635bf8d70a21f735e32367000972719c OP_EQUAL
address
3HPvCUwSzUWcFwPTEw8USTFswir2dnFCrP
transaction
f5a43f52cd147bfebb38e9f4d107a8416f1b91c4f28c232f33e9f1a942d0bc7a
confirmations
376097
spent
true